80 cafés, dozens of events, litres of coffee dark as hell, strong as death, and sweet as love. The 2011 Coffee Week is hitting Brno from October 1 to October 7 and it would be a pity to miss it.

The International Coffee Day is knocking on the door, so why not explore the cafés of Brno in the first week of October? Their owners are have prepared a festival called “Coffee Week”, which brings dozens of various events to the town.

You can check out the schedule at this great English language website.

My picks are: concerts at café Zastávka (wonderful tiny café in quarter Židenice; 232 Táborská st.) and “paint your own cup” event in Mitte (even smaller café located in hostel Mitte, offering excellent “more fair than fair trade” coffee; 11 Panská st).
